WORCESTER, Mass., April 7, 2004 – Springfield College evened its mark in the New England Women’s and Men’s Athletic Conference (NEWMAC) at 1-1 with an impressive 7-0 win at WPI today.
This was the Pride’s first road win of the season, and SC improved its overall mark to 2-4.
The Pride registered six straight-set victories in singles play, led by senior Yuta Yoshi (Yokosuka, Japan), who posted a 6-3, 6-1 win at #1. Yoshi teamed with freshman Ethan Clime (Bristo, Maine) for an 8-6 win at #1 doubles. Sophomore Justin Freitas (E. Providence, R.I.) and senior Chris Sweeney (Wakefield, Mass.) cruised to an 8-0 win at #2 doubles, and junior Richard Aseltine (Tyngsboro, Mass.) and senior Brad Boisvert (Ponaganset, R.I.) won 8-2 at #2.
Doubles:
Yuta Yoshi/Etham Clime def. Jeremy Couts/Minh Huynh, 8-6
Justin Freitas/Chris Sweeney def. Matt Black/Sebastian Dominguez, 8-0
Richard Aseltine/Brad Bosivert def. Brendan McNeil/Dan Paster, 8-2
Singles:
Yoshi def. Couts, 6-3, 6-1
Boisvert def. Huynh, 6-3, 6-3
Aseltine def. Nate Birmingham, 6-2, 6-2
Freitas def. Black, 6-3, 6-0
Sweeney def. Ravi Srinivasan, 6-2, 6-1
Clime def. McNeil, 6-0, 6-3
Team Records: SC (2-4, 1-1 NEWMAC); WPI (0-3, 0-2 NEWMAC)
